
#9 Crushing Ethanol’s CO2 footprint: Summit Carbon launches 10MT Carbon Capture & Storage monster; Green Plains is in
Breaking news from Iowa, Summit Carbon Solutions is building the world’s largest carbon capture and storage project —10 million tons of it, aimed at crushing ethanol’s CO2 footprint – made this top story one of our Top 10 most read in 2021. Already that morning Green Plains had committed 3 biorefineries to the project, with a long-term carbon offtake deal. The Digest covered the first project, the players, the economics, the CO2 benefit, the refineries involved, we speculated about the pipeline route and storage site and the potential for North Dakota to become center of a CO2-to-products manufacturing hub — is it the biggest ethanol news for a decade?
